CAS No. : | 3681-78-5 |
Formula : | C15H30O2 |
M.W : | 242.40 |
SMILES Code : | CCCCCCCCCCCC(=O)OCCC |
MDL No. : | MFCD00056190 |
InChI Key : | FTBUKOLPOATXGV-UHFFFAOYSA-N |
Pubchem ID : | 77255 |

99% | With carbon dioxide; at 46.02℃; under 66081.6 Torr; for 3.5h;High pressure; Supercritical conditions; Green chemistry; | General procedure: The enzymatic synthesis of citronellyl laurate esters was carried out in 50 mL high pressure reactor vessel. The instrument was equipped with the pressure reading controller and regulator model JASCO-PU-2080-CO2 plus. At first, given amount of vinyl laurate was added followed by addition of given amount of citronellol in the 50 mL reaction vessel. Finally, the reaction was started by addition of immobilized PVA/CHI lipase and the reactor vessel was closed appropriately and assembled to SC-CO2 high pressure reactor. The liquid SC-CO2 was pumped inside the reactor vessel with a flowrate of 3.5 mL/min. The reaction was conducted at given pressure (MPa) and temperature (°C) designed by RSM software for given period. After, the completion of reaction, the SC-CO2 was slowly depressurized through a thermostat restrictor having temperature 50°C which leaves back the residual reaction mass inside the reactor by leaving CO2. The reaction mass was then analyzed using the Perkin-Elmer, Clarus-400 Gas Chromatography (GC) equipped with a flame ionizing detector (FID) and capillary column. The oven temperature of GC was kept at 90°C for 4 min and then rises at 10°C/min up to 240°C. The product formed was also confirmed by the gas-chromatography?mass spectroscopy analysis (GC?MS) by Shimadzu QP-2010 instrument. |
